About Dr. Cooper
Dr. John Cooper is a board-certified urologist serving patients in Prince Frederick, Maryland. He provides comprehensive urological care to men and women across the Calvert County region. His practice addresses a wide range of conditions, from kidney stones and urinary tract disorders to prostate disease and bladder dysfunction. Patients in the southern Maryland area have access to specialist-level urological care close to home through his practice.
Patients see Dr. John Cooper for a range of urological concerns. Common conditions include Kidney Stones, Benign Prostatic Hyperplasia (BPH), Urinary Incontinence, Overactive Bladder, Erectile Dysfunction, Recurrent Urinary Tract Infections, Bladder Cancer, Prostate Cancer, Hematuria, and Urinary Retention. Many arrive after an initial workup from their primary care doctor, though self-referrals are also welcome.
Services at this practice include Cystoscopy, TURP (Transurethral Resection of the Prostate), Ureteroscopy, Shock Wave Lithotripsy, Vasectomy, Bladder Biopsy, Prostate Biopsy, and Ureteral Stent Placement. Dr. John Cooper reviews all available options with patients before any procedure is scheduled. The aim is to ensure each person understands their diagnosis and the reasoning behind recommended treatment.

Frequently Asked Questions
What conditions does Dr. Cooper treat?
Dr. Cooper treats a broad spectrum of urological conditions, including kidney stones, prostate enlargement, urinary incontinence, bladder infections, and erectile dysfunction. Patients can schedule a consultation to discuss their specific symptoms and receive an individualized evaluation.
Does Dr. Cooper see both male and female patients?
Yes, Dr. Cooper provides urological care for both men and women. Female urology concerns such as overactive bladder, urinary incontinence, and recurrent UTIs are among the conditions he commonly addresses.
Where is Dr. Cooper's practice located?
Dr. Cooper practices in Prince Frederick, Maryland, making specialist urological care accessible to residents throughout Calvert County and the surrounding southern Maryland communities.
What should I expect at my first appointment with Dr. Cooper?
Your first visit will typically include a review of your medical history, a discussion of your current symptoms, and a physical examination as appropriate. Diagnostic tests such as urinalysis or imaging may be ordered depending on your presenting concern.
Does Dr. Cooper perform minimally invasive procedures?
Dr. Cooper offers a range of procedural options, including minimally invasive approaches for conditions like kidney stones and prostate enlargement. He will discuss the most appropriate treatment plan based on your diagnosis and overall health.
